## Approvals: Encoding Detection — Textwell Uploads

Changes to the charset sniffer in Textwell's upload pipeline require approval before deploy. Misdetection corrupts customer files silently, so on-call should never hotfix detection heuristics without sign-off. Rollbacks are pre-approved; forward fixes are not. Route all approval requests to the owner named below.

signatory, yahog-badug: Quenix Ulaael

## Tuning

The receipt mailer (Almsgate) batches donation receipts and sends through the Thornquay relay. On-call: if the queue backs up, resist the urge to crank batch size — the relay rate-limits per connection, and bigger batches just mean bigger retries. Scale worker count first, then shorten the flush interval. Dedupe window must stay longer than the retry horizon or donors get duplicate receipts, which generates tickets. All knobs live in one place and are read at worker start. Current production values follow.

tuning table, kajop-yafof:
QUOTAS = {
    "wenath": 10,
    "ulaael": 5,
}

When transcode jobs stall on the Fennimore render farm, first check the worker pool in the Ladle dashboard — stuck jobs usually mean a node lost its codec license lease. Drain the node, requeue the job, and confirm output checksums match. Don't restart the whole farm; that drops in-flight segments. Each requeued job logs a trace token, reproduced below for reference.

build token for bageg-yahof: htk3_673